5 Easy Facts About what is md5 technology Described
5 Easy Facts About what is md5 technology Described
Blog Article
For these so-identified as collision attacks to work, an attacker really should be able to control two different inputs in the hope of at some point acquiring two different combinations that have a matching hash.
Most important Compression Operate: Every block with the concept goes through a compression perform that updates the condition variables based upon the block content material as well as the preceding point out. This will involve many reasonable and arithmetic functions, together with bitwise functions and modular addition.
Vulnerability to Advanced Threats: The probabilities of brute-power assaults, collision assaults, along with other cryptographic assaults turn out to be higher as computational electricity improves. MD5’s flaws allow it to be Particularly liable to these threats, compromising safety.
Collision Vulnerability: The MD5 algorithm is vulnerable to collision attacks that arise when unique inputs generate the identical hash price. It jeopardises its integrity and stability, making it inadequate for safe apps.
As a result of the safety vulnerabilities related to MD5, many safer and robust cryptographic hash features are generally used as choices in several applications. Here are several of your most widely adopted alternate options:
Confined Digital Signatures: When security wasn't the key priority, MD5 algorithms created digital signatures. On the other hand, as a result of its vulnerability to collision attacks, it can be unsuited for sturdy electronic signature apps.
Unless consumers alter the default settings by modifying the CMS resource code, any Sites running within the CMS are positioning user passwords at risk if a hacker breaches the location database.
A hash collision happens when two various inputs build precisely the same hash value, or output. The safety and encryption of a hash algorithm rely upon generating exceptional hash values, and collisions symbolize stability vulnerabilities which can be exploited.
They're deterministic – The exact same initial enter will always produce a similar hash worth when it really is set with the very same hash function. Once we set “They're deterministic” into this MD5 hash generator, it offers us a hash of 23db6982caef9e9152f1a5b2589e6ca3 each and every time.
Managed file transfer and automation application that can help consumers secure sensitive data files at relaxation As well as in transit, promotes dependable company procedures and supports compliance with details protection demands.
When selecting a hash algorithm, understand your software’s security necessities and the advice of marketplace specialists. Opt for algorithms which can be frequently acknowledged, very carefully analyzed, and prompt by reputable cryptographic industry experts.
An MD5 collision assault occurs any time a hacker sends a destructive file With all the same hash for a clear file.
The algorithm procedures info in blocks of 512 bits, padding the ultimate block if required, after which you can iteratively applies a series of mathematical functions to generate the final hash benefit.
Thus far, we understand that MD5 is usually a sort of hash functionality, far more specifically a cryptographic hash operate. It's got a lot of seemingly Bizarre Homes that provide it a number of takes advantage of, nevertheless, as a consequence of its tài xỉu sunwin weaknesses, it's no more considered safe for Some functions.